Georges-Antoine Assi
05c4741c2b
Merge pull request #2862 from rommapp/romm-2856
...
[ROMM-2856] Use platform slug to fetch feed games
2026-01-10 11:02:19 -05:00
Georges-Antoine Assi
b8c2998e40
Merge pull request #2852 from rommapp/romm-2808
...
[ROMM-2808] Stop filtering nsfw games from search results
2026-01-10 11:02:02 -05:00
Jose Diaz-Gonzalez
7fd7b74b7e
Update backend/handler/metadata/hasheous_handler.py
...
Co-authored-by: gemini-code-assist[bot] <176961590+gemini-code-assist[bot]@users.noreply.github.com>
2026-01-03 20:16:58 -05:00
Jose Diaz-Gonzalez
6dea9f45b2
feat: allow chd lookups in the hasheous database
...
Redump CHDs have metadata in the hasheous database.
2026-01-03 19:59:25 -05:00
Georges-Antoine Assi
8078941bd1
[ROMM-2856] Use platform slug to fetch feed games
2026-01-03 12:38:26 -05:00
SaraVieira
5ad5205947
allow deleting single chip in additional metadata; add some missing ss ids
2026-01-03 16:43:53 +00:00
Georges-Antoine Assi
fa84ecf7a9
[ROMM-2808] Stop filtering nsfw games from search results
2026-01-02 18:05:22 -05:00
Georges-Antoine Assi
4465784a05
[ROMM-2833] Fix using default locales in igdb handler
2026-01-02 12:26:48 -05:00
zurdi
cc816822d8
Refactor library structure detection to use enum values and update related tests and frontend logic
2026-01-02 11:54:29 +00:00
zurdi
06a1598bcc
Merge remote-tracking branch 'origin/master' into romm-1371
2026-01-02 11:12:36 +00:00
Georges-Antoine Assi
99a83d2ecc
Merge pull request #2828 from SaraVieira/feature/missing-platforms
...
Add CPS1-3 and TIC-80
2025-12-31 14:22:47 -05:00
SaraVieira
c85841a4ea
clean up magical numbers
2025-12-31 18:58:40 +00:00
SaraVieira
aa11eba387
Add CPS1-3 and TIC-80
2025-12-31 18:50:12 +00:00
Georges-Antoine Assi
4f603594b8
Merge pull request #2827 from rommapp/romm-2824
...
[ROMM-2824] Also replace - with : for edge cases in HLTB and LB handlers
2025-12-31 10:48:54 -05:00
Zurdi
6295d5b8cd
Merge pull request #2411 from rommapp/feat/rom-filter-multivalue
...
feat: Support for multi-value filters
2025-12-31 16:19:04 +01:00
zurdi
006cf2e2eb
Refactor last played filter logic and clean up unused API helper
2025-12-31 15:17:41 +00:00
Georges-Antoine Assi
24912eb109
Also replace - with : in edge cases
2025-12-31 10:03:51 -05:00
Georges-Antoine Assi
e723664505
cleanup has_notes field
2025-12-30 19:12:11 -05:00
Zurdi
934bcd8914
Merge pull request #2817 from rommapp/fix/notes-flag
...
fix: Notes flag
2025-12-31 00:46:36 +01:00
Georges-Antoine Assi
f867968f37
refactor get_rom_files return value
2025-12-30 11:42:38 -05:00
Georges-Antoine Assi
0971026f95
Add support for version tag
2025-12-30 11:37:06 -05:00
zurdi
647e99fca7
Add last played filter to ROMs retrieval and update related tests
2025-12-30 12:53:12 +00:00
zurdi
a9dc83a8bd
Merge branch 'master' into feat/rom-filter-multivalue
2025-12-30 12:39:38 +00:00
zurdi
2c3397893f
Refactor note retrieval in get_rom_notes and update comment for notes loading in roms_handler
2025-12-30 11:12:32 +00:00
zurdi
65efa5856f
Refactor has_notes calculation and optimize note loading in ROM handling
2025-12-30 11:08:02 +00:00
Michon van Dooren
dfd8840f97
Improve join on platforms in queries on roms table
...
The old variant added subqueries that query the entire rom table which
were evaluated for each rom, absolutely tanking the performance on
larger collections.
2025-12-29 21:25:55 +01:00
Georges-Antoine Assi
eebca34e53
[ROMM-2806] Fix arcade ssid in screenscraper
2025-12-26 11:53:30 -05:00
zurdi
a956008259
feat: update ROM filtering to support multi-value statuses and logic operators
2025-12-25 11:52:00 +00:00
zurdi
48d6df9cc0
feat: add logic operators for multi-value filters in collections and roms handlers
2025-12-24 15:23:44 +00:00
Georges-Antoine Assi
ace8ed3679
[ROMM-2791] Stop filtering out None values in order_by filter
2025-12-24 10:03:42 -05:00
zurdi
ab637203ac
Merge branch 'master' into feat/rom-filter-multivalue
2025-12-24 12:39:45 +00:00
zurdi
811c693528
Merge branch 'master' into romm-1371
2025-12-24 11:58:40 +00:00
Victor R. Santos
4dea9bd798
Disables normalization of query terms in manual manual match for Launchbox.
...
Prevents removal of parentheses or other portions that would be treated as "tags" when scanning filenames.
The changes do not affect scans; they only affect the manual match.
2025-12-23 02:46:46 -03:00
Victor R. Santos
e131df3c74
Allow Launchbox case-insensitive rom search
2025-12-22 15:42:23 -03:00
zurdi
ecf4ae542f
fix: correct spelling of 'get_platform_fs_structure' in multiple files
2025-12-21 16:48:45 +00:00
Georges-Antoine Assi
be3615b51a
outer join romfile on by_hash call
2025-12-18 11:40:44 -05:00
zurdi
d51dbdb1cc
feat: add platform game counts and enhance platform selection in Setup.vue
2025-12-18 16:23:34 +00:00
zurdi
9c8e73e485
feat: refactor platform handling and library structure detection
2025-12-18 01:04:00 +00:00
Georges-Antoine Assi
c5ea85add5
[HOTFIX] Stripe keys from ssfr api query params
2025-12-16 20:35:40 -05:00
Georges-Antoine Assi
dc52910a2a
[ROMM-2774] Remove unsupported lang tags
2025-12-16 10:00:40 -05:00
Georges-Antoine Assi
c5098a1cb7
Merge pull request #2764 from rommapp/romm-2762
...
[ROMM-2762] Add get_rom_by_hash endpoint
2025-12-15 16:34:17 -05:00
Georges-Antoine Assi
2dbed51187
Merge pull request #2765 from rommapp/romm-2763
...
[ROMM-2763] Add MSX2 to ssfr platforms list
2025-12-15 16:33:39 -05:00
Georges-Antoine Assi
04fcf02e88
Merge pull request #2766 from rommapp/romm-2697
...
[ROMM-2697] Use colocated es-de folders to importart not present in gamelist.xml
2025-12-15 16:25:08 -05:00
Georges-Antoine Assi
4e0556c55b
[HOTFIX] Fetch security token for HLTB
2025-12-15 09:47:07 -05:00
Georges-Antoine Assi
9b0311def0
add type suppressions
2025-12-14 14:19:12 -05:00
Georges-Antoine Assi
fea6bb3617
validate path when fetching
2025-12-14 13:47:14 -05:00
Georges-Antoine Assi
9584ba9a37
handler can see colocated folders
2025-12-14 13:18:24 -05:00
Georges-Antoine Assi
f7d387bb39
[ROMM-2763] Add MSX2 to ssfr platforms like
2025-12-12 17:17:51 -05:00
Georges-Antoine Assi
ea708e43b4
bot review
2025-12-12 17:16:47 -05:00
Georges-Antoine Assi
19ef2d4d5f
type ignore session and query attrs
2025-12-12 17:05:12 -05:00